In the Claisen-Schmidt reaction to prepare, dibenzalacetone from 5.3 g of benzaldehyde, a total of 3.51 g of product was obtained. The percentage yield in this reaction was ______ %.

Solution


$\begin{aligned} & \text { Theoretical }=\frac{1}{40} \mathrm{Mol} \\ & \% \text { yield }=\frac{0.015}{1 / 40} \times 100 \\ & \Rightarrow 60 \%\end{aligned}$
